Val Cluozza
Val Cluozza is a short, very steep climb above Zernez in Graubünden. With 6.0 TEP it lands near the middle of the catalogue. Its steepest 500 metres run at 24.0% and start 293 m in, in the middle of the climb, so pace the first part. Most runners need 14 to 24 minutes. Graded mountain hiking: rougher ground where footing starts to matter. Facing southeast, it catches the morning sun and loses its snow earlier than most.
